Boosting barley (Hordium vulgare, L.) production through crop technology demonstration in transitional plain of inland drainage zone of Rajasthan (India)

Abstract

Barley (Hordium vulgare, L.) is cultivated since ancient times for several purposes like food grain, feed and fodder for cattle and breweries. Non adoption of recommended package of practices and improved varieties are major causes of low productivity of barley in the transitional plane of inland drainage zone of Rajasthan state. The present study was undertaken to assess the efficacy of recommended package of practices to augment yields on farmers’ fields in Jhunjhunu district of Rajasthan during 2009-10 to 2011-12. The improved cultivation package comprises high yielding variety, application of fertilizer and micronutrient, control of insect-pest and diseases by use of insecticide and fungicide at economic threshold level. The findings revealed that the adoption of the improved cultivation package improves yields by 13.89 to 21.66 % as compared to conventional cultivation practices. Technology and extension gap in cultivar RD 2552 was 8.50 and 5.10 q/ha and in RD 2660 was 6.50 and 8.10 q/ha, respectively. Yield gaps can be further minimized by crop technology demonstration. Data on technology index reduced from 18.00 % in 2009-10 to 12.50 % in 2011-12 exhibited the feasibility of the technology demonstration.

Optimum concentrate supplement to sorghum straw to reduce live weight loss in calves during summer season in Sudan

Abstract

A study was conducted in Rahad Agricultural Corporation with the objective to find the optimum level of concentrate that can offset live weight (lwt) loss during summer. Thirty Kenana x Friesian 1-1.5 year old calves were allocated to five levels of concentrate supplement (CS); 0, 0.5, 1.0, 1.5 % of animal body weight and CS 100%. In treatment groups, where CS was proportionate to body weight, ad libitum sorghum straw was offered as basal roughage. Feed DM, OM, CP and CF were evaluated. Rumen fluid was analyzed for pH, NH3 and protozoal count. In blood, haemoglobin (Hb) and heamatocrit (PCV%) was examined. The results showed that the digestibility of DM, OM, CP, CF and total dry matter intake (DMI) increased significantly with increasing level of CS in the ration. Rumen fluid pH was not affected by supplementation but was significantly decreased (P0<05) in exclusively concentrate fed calves (100% CS). Rumen NH3 was not affected by the level of supplement except in 100% CS feeding. Total protozoal count was unaffected by the different levels of CS. Both Hb and PCV% were significantly (p<0.01) increased with higher levels of CS. Optimum levels of CS was found at 0.34% of animal body weight. It could be concluded that CS of 0.5 % of body weight of calves improved feed digestibility, blood Hb and PCV% and prevented live weight loss. Increased CS levels of 1% and 1.5% increased significantly (P<0.1) MR compared to full concentrate feeding.

Status of specific diseases in Bovine of Himachal Pradesh

Abstract

The present study was carried out to find out the morbidity and mortality rates of specific diseases in bovine under the village condition in Himachal Pradesh state. A total of 540 livestock owners constitute the ultimate sample from twelve veterinary hospitals and thirty six villages for the study. The sampling scheme followed in the present study was Stratified three-stage random sampling. The result showed that mastitis has highest morbidity rate 4.18% followed by EBH 0.68%, FMD 0.63%, and warts 0.57% and Actinomycosis 0.26%. The mortality rate was maximum for HS and rabies each 0.104% followed by EBH 0.05%. Mastitis has highest number of cases in zone (I) and zone (II) (each 1.18%) and EBH (0.68%) were only recorded in zone IV. Warts cases (0.36%) were maximum in zone (III) and Actinomycosis (0.21%) were maximum in zone (I) HS and Rabies (each 0.1%) were only found in zone.

Assessment of fish products demand in some water bodies of Oromia, Ethiopia

Abstract

The study was conducted to prioritize the fish products per water bodies and to know the supply potential of the fish products in six different Oromia water bodies. As methodology PRA was conducted to accomplish the experiment. Multistage sampling technique was employed during data collection by using structured questioner.  Different fish specimens was collected and processed in different fish products and demand was analyzed using five (5) point hedonic scale. Demand of fish products was inelastic in Ethiopian fasting season on the other hand fish products was supply elastic. Demand for fish products is higher in fasting season but supply is lower in comparison with non-fasting season. The price of fish per kg was higher in fasting season than when not fasting; which is not true of "demand law". At Zeway  lake and Koka reservoir smoked, filleted and dried was preferred successively but gutted and whole fish was not preferred, Langano lake filleted and dried fish was preferred and gutted, smoked and whole fish was not preferred, Beseka lake and Melka wakena filleted and smoked fish was preferred and dried, gutted and whole fish was not preferred, Gilgel gibe reservoir filleted, whole fish and dried fish was preferred and  smoked and gutted fish was not preferred depending on five point hedonic scale.

Evaluation of different formulated post emergence herbicide on the weed control efficiency and performance of transplanted lowland rice (oryza sativa) at Badeggi and Yandev

Abstract

A field experiment was conducted during the raining season of 2010 at the experimental field of National Cereals Research Institute, Yandev and Badeggi to evaluate post emergence herbicides on control efficiency and performance of transplanted lowland rice. The treatments were Orizo plus at 4 litres per hectare,  2.4 kg propanil plus 375 ml MCPA /ha, 2.4 kg propanil plus 200 ml MCPA/ha, 2.4 kg propanil plus 120 g condax, applied at 3 weeks after planting. 1.6 kg propanil plus 250 ml/ha MCPA was applied at 3 and 5 weeks after planting.  Also 240 g condax per hectare was applied at planting and 3 weeks after planting and Butaclor 4 L/ha at planting.  Other treatments included hand weeding at 3 and 6 weeks after planting and a weedy check as control. The experiments were laid out in a Complete Randomized Block Design and replicated thrice. The variety of rice used was FARO 52 (WITA 4). Application of 2.4 kg propanil plus 375 ml MCPA /ha, 2.4 kg propanil plus 200 ml MCPA/ha drastically reduced both weed density and dry matter at both location throughout the sampling periods. Higher weed control efficiency was also recorded with application of 2.4 kg propanil plus 375 ml MCPA /ha and 2.4 kg propanil plus 200 ml MCPA/ha.  Rice yield and yield components were superior with the application of 2.4 kg propanil plus 375 ml MCPA /ha and 2.4 kg propanil plus 200 ml MCPA/ha.
